Historical & Cultural Background
The name Lica has roots in both Latin and Slavic languages. In Latin, it is associated with brightness and illumination. In Slavic cultures, it is often linked to happiness and joy. The name is relatively uncommon and may be used in various regions with different cultural influences. Its usage can vary significantly based on local traditions and naming practices.
